Inscription.
Flags Dedicated In Honor Of

Lt. Col. Joseph E. Raso   USA · Coneo DeMaio   USN · Emmet C. Maines   USA · Lt. Herbert J. Block   USN · Signe A. Block · George D. Garrecht III   USN · Charles E. Hauser   USN · Edward C. Hauser Jr.   USN · James P. Hauser Sr.   USA

On May 27, 2013

 
Erected 2013.
 
Topics. This memorial is listed in this topic list: Military.
 
Location. 41° 1.36′ N, 73° 56.88′ W. Marker is in Tappan, New York, in Rockland County. Memorial is at the intersection of Kings Hwy. and Old Tappan Road, on the right when traveling south on Kings Hwy.. Touch for map.
